SSH, Keyerstellung

Unter Linux kann man ja ganz einfach mit ssh-keygen neue Keys erstellen.
Unter Windows haben ich jedoch bisher nur SSH-Clients gefunden, die keine eigenen Keys erstellen können.

Kennt jamand ein (Freeware-) Programm, das auch unter Win SSH Keys erstellt?

(Ich möchte einfach nur nicht immer zu dem Linux-Rechner rennen müssen, um neue Keys zu erstellen…)

der client von f-secure kann das.
(data fellows)
gruss ray

Kennt jamand ein (Freeware-) Programm,
das auch unter Win SSH Keys erstellt?

Du kannst grundsätzlich Deinen Key selbst mit einem Texteditor erstellen, solltest aber auf einen ‚guten Zufall‘ achten.

Es kann jedoch sein, daß die Software noch eine spezielle Syntax benötigt - am besten einen bestehenden Key mal betrachten.

Gruß
Gunnar

Kennt jamand ein (Freeware-) Programm,
das auch unter Win SSH Keys erstellt?

Du kannst grundsätzlich Deinen Key selbst
mit einem Texteditor erstellen,

Sichser ?!

solltest
aber auf einen ‚guten Zufall‘ achten.

Es kann jedoch sein, daß die Software
noch eine spezielle Syntax benötigt - am
besten einen bestehenden Key mal
betrachten.

Ich denke, die Erzeugung eines Keys ist komplexeste Mathematik. Wer das mit Editor (und Taschenrechner?) hinbekommt: ALLE ACHTUNG :wink:

Sebastian

Sichser ?!

Ja! Ein Key besteht lediglich aus Bits (0/1) und kann (notfalls mit nem HEXEDITOR) selbst erzeugt werden…

solltest
aber auf einen ‚guten Zufall‘ achten.

Ich denke, die Erzeugung eines Keys ist
komplexeste Mathematik. Wer das mit
Editor (und Taschenrechner?) hinbekommt:
ALLE ACHTUNG :wink:

Das ist eine Definitionsfrage. Grundsätzlich ist die Erstellung eines „Zufalls“ mathematisch komplex, abre ein Schlüssel kann theoretisch immer die selben Zeichen enthalten (wobei er dann warscheinlich nicht sicher ist - oder doch gerade deswegen?).

Wie gesagt - das jemand sich die Mühe macht eine private Verschlüsselung zu knacken halte ich grundsätzlich für ausgeschlossen. Dafür werden Kentnisse über den Algorithmus benötigt und auch Vorher/Nachher text ist hilfreich - doch wozu der Aufwand?

Gruß
Gunnar

Das ist eine Definitionsfrage.
Grundsätzlich ist die Erstellung eines
„Zufalls“ mathematisch komplex, abre ein
Schlüssel kann theoretisch immer die
selben Zeichen enthalten (wobei er dann
warscheinlich nicht sicher ist - oder
doch gerade deswegen?).

Ok. aber in diesem Falle, SSH, ist nicht irgendeine Folge von Einsen und Nullen gefragt sondern ein Schlüssel, der ein gewisses „Format“ erfüllt.

Sebastian

Ok. aber in diesem Falle, SSH, ist nicht
irgendeine Folge von Einsen und Nullen
gefragt sondern ein Schlüssel, der ein
gewisses „Format“ erfüllt.

Deswegen sagte ich ja auch ein Beispiel in den Editor laden um die Syntax einzusehen =)
(Ich war lange genug Produkt Manager um zu wissen, das es alles machbar ist oder man die Standarts einsehen kann =)

Weiterhin Zweifel

Deswegen sagte ich ja auch ein Beispiel
in den Editor laden um die Syntax
einzusehen =)
(Ich war lange genug Produkt Manager um
zu wissen, das es alles machbar ist oder
man die Standarts einsehen kann =)

also: ein privater SSH Key und der öffentliche dazu. (extra eben erstellt…) Und trotzdem will ich nicht glauben, daß Du es hinbekomest, ein Schlüsselpaar nur mit dem Editor zu erzeugen (immerhin gehört dazu neben dem Format, daß Du ja nun hast (oder??) auch ziemlich verzwickte Mathematik dazu.)

BTW: von was warst Du denn Produktmanager?

Sebastian

priv:

SSH PRIVATE KEY FILE FORMAT 1.1

z*Þ^ ¸® ÿ²RzðÏpI-]_^É3âN ¤
µ ~ YiÕLq?îò»i -ÍØè*è á ái äe3F,Á;Änºl-R a
{H MÌ^£©dÐÌWûïF{ã=ØÃ7]×ãÿò:«×-À’* ËÚÑãK ¶a?ÖIç:ì[à¾bSR±¿¦p 4 %>Óéà /|Q1? ïgf¿ ¨tM+á&ûF